130 Black Diamond Reflector OTA Description

130 Black Diamond Reflector OTA

The Sky-Watcher Black Diamond 130/650 Photo Reflector OTA is a 130mm aperture Newtonian reflector with diffraction limited optics, all the light gathering power you need for visual use or astrophotography! Newtonian reflector telescopes are among the most cost effective design on the market, reaching much larger apertures than an equivalently priced refractor. The large aperture will help resolve faint, extended objects like nebulae and galaxies, whilst the 650mm focal length will reveal fine details of lunar craters.

The 130/650 Photo Reflector is equipped with an excellent Crayford dual speed focuser allowing fast, coarse regulation followed by a precise 10:1 reduction adjustment knob to reach the optimal focus. A 3 element 28mm LET eyepiece is provided, allowing 23x magnification and a 56° apparent field of view with 20mm of eye relief. The aluminised primary mirror is aspheric (parabolic profile) offering an optical system free from spherical aberration. The secondary mirror is thin to allow fast cooling and it is held by extra thin spider supports for minimal diffraction spike effects on bright stars and increased contrast.
